> On Sun, Aug 29, 2004 at 09:58:41AM +0300, Achilleus Mantzios wrote:
> > Hi, after make buildworld,make buildkernel, make install kernel
> > i rebooted single-user, just to find out that
> > ls, mount, etc.. gave
> > ls exited with signal 12,
> > bad system call.
> >
> > After i rebooted with the old 5.1 kernel and did make buildkernel
> > *with* COMPAT_FREEBSD4, i could reboot single user with
> > 5.3 and run ls,mount, etc... just fine.
>
> This was covered by the 20031112 entry in /usr/src/UPDATING. As a general
> rule, you should use GENERIC instead of a custom kernel configuration (or a
> GENERIC config from a previous release) when updating, at least on branches
> that aren't marked -STABLE.
>
> > What has COMPAT_FREEBSD4 has to do, since i *didnt* have it in my
> > 5.1-RELEASE-p10, and no FreeBSD 4.x programs were run?
>
> I believe the rationale was that no -STABLE releases after FreeBSD 4
> used the old statfs() interface. I agree that the name is misleading.
